Weight Is Multifactorial

Body weight and composition are influenced by far more than just how much you eat. Research in weight science acknowledges that nutrition is one of many interconnected factors affecting body composition.

Sleep quality, physical activity patterns, stress levels, hydration, hormonal patterns, and other lifestyle factors all play roles in how your body stores and uses energy.

The Interconnected System

Importantly, these factors don't operate independently. Sleep affects stress levels, which affects food choices, which affects energy intake, which affects weight. Stress impairs sleep, which increases hunger hormones. Physical activity improves sleep and reduces stress. These systems are deeply interconnected.

This complexity is why sustainable approaches to weight and body composition focus on overall lifestyle patterns rather than isolated changes.
